USFDA approved EverFlex Self-Expanding Peripheral Stent System of ev3, Inc...





Product Name: EverFlex Self-Expanding Peripheral Stent System
Manufacturer: ev3, Inc.
Address: 3033 Campus Drive, Suite #N550, Plymouth, MN 55441
Approval Date: October 10, 2014
What is it?
The EverFlex Self-Expanding Peripheral Stent System is a thin, flexible, metal mesh tube that is implanted in the arteries that supply blood to the pelvis and legs (iliac arteries). The System consists of two parts, the stent and the delivery system. The stent is an implant made of a nickel-titanium alloy (nitinol) tubing and laser cut into a mesh shape. The stent is mounted in a long, thin, tube-like device called the delivery catheter.
How does it work?
  • A catheter with a deflated balloon at its tip is inserted into a blood vessel in the groin and advanced within the vessel to the narrowed section of the iliac artery.
  • The balloon is inflated within the narrowed artery to open the artery by pushing the fatty material (plaque) against the artery wall (balloon angioplasty).
  • The angioplasty balloon and its catheter are removed; then the EverFlex Self-Expanding Peripheral Stent System is advanced through the same blood vessel and positioned within the expanded artery.
  • After it is positioned in the artery, the stent opens automatically over the blockage and is placed in the artery by withdrawing the outer tube (sheath).
  • The delivery system is removed, and the stent remains permanently implanted in the iliac artery and acts as a support for the newly-opened section of the artery.
When is it used?
The stent is used in patients who have a narrowing in their iliac arteries caused by atherosclerosis - the collection of plaque along the lining of the arteries.
What will it accomplish?
Once in place, the stent permanently holds open a narrowed iliac artery and improves blood flow to the pelvis and legs.
When should it not be used?
Generally, patients who are not suitable candidates for balloon angioplasty are also not suitable candidates for stent placement. The EverFlex Self-Expanding Peripheral Stent System should also not be used in patients who:
  • Cannot take medicines that thin the blood or prevent blood clots.
  • Have known allergies to the metals in the stent.
  • Have a blockage that will not allow complete inflation of the angioplasty balloon or proper placement of the stent.

Australian Government proposed to bypass TGA for medical devices with CE Marking...

Under the Leadership of Prime Minister Tony Abbott Australian Government has proposed to allow domestic medical device manufacturers to register their routine products in the country using CE Marking certificates from European Notified Bodies.

This proposal which is part of new government  position paper pushing innovation with competitiveness issue in essence to remove TGA Certification requirements for Australian medical devices that have received CE Marking from European Authorities.

TGA allow import of medical devices with CE Marking from foreign manufacturers, even domestic manufacturers that have received CE Marking for their products still have to register with TGA for marketing authorization to market in Australia.

USFDA CDRH New Device Approvals: XPS System with STEEN Solution Perfusate...

Picture of the device.

The FDA has recently approved the XPS System with STEEN Solution Perfusate to be marketed.  The XVIVO Perfusion System (XPS) with STEEN Solution Perfusate preserves donated lungs that do not initially meet the standard criteria for lung transplantation but may be transplantable if there is more time to observe and evaluate the organ’s function. 


Product Name: XVIVO Perfusion System (XPS) with STEEN Solution Perfusate
HDE Applicant: XVIVO Perfusion, Inc.
Address:  3666 S Inca Street, Englewood, CO  80110
Approval Date: August 12, 2014
Approval Letter: http://www.accessdata.fda.gov/cdrh_docs/pdf12/H120003a.pdf
What is it?  The XVIVO Perfusion System (XPS) with STEEN Solution Perfusate preserves donated lungs that do not initially meet the standard criteria for lung transplantation but may be transplantable if there is more time to observe and evaluate the organ’s function.
The XPS System consists of hardware, software, STEEN solution, tubing sets, and an organ chamber. The XPS System houses the organ for preservation and perfuses it with a preservation solution, during which time the lungs can be assessed by the transplant surgeon. The STEEN Solution temporarily maintains the isolated lungs after removal from the donor.
When is it used?  The XPS System with STEEN Solution Perfusate is used to flush and preserve initially unacceptable donor lungs after removal and prior to transplantation, if they are found suitable for transplantation after reassessment.

General Electric's 3D mammography device gets US FDA approval...

General Electric Co's healthcare unit last week won US Food and Drug Administration approval for its mammography device that produces three-dimensional images to detect breast cancer.
According to the company's website, the device, SenoClaire, uses imaging technology that combines low radiation-dosed X-rays from multiple angles to produce a superior mammogram.
The device consists of hardware and software upgrades to the company's previously launched Senographe Essential 2D full-field digital mammography system.
The hardware upgrade produces multiple, low-dose x-ray projection images of the breast. The software upgrade uses the low-dose X-ray images to create cross-sectional views of the breast.
Hologic Inc came up with one of the first 3-D breast imaging devices in 2001, which continues to dominate the market. Siemens AG submitted its application for the approval of its own 3-D breast imaging device in June.
